A leading educational consultancy in Leeds is seeking a skilled teaching assistant to provide support for Year 2 children. The role involves delivering personalized guidance and collaborating with teachers to foster a positive learning environment.
Candidates should possess strong communication skills, empathy, and a passion for children's development. This position offers competitive pay and 24/7 support from education consultants.

How to prepare for a job interview at Randstad Education
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, brush up on the Year 2 curriculum and any specific teaching methods that might be relevant. Familiarise yourself with the educational consultancy's approach to learning and support, so you can speak confidently about how you can contribute.
✨Show Your Passion
During the interview, let your enthusiasm for working with children shine through.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that highlight your empathy and commitment to children's development. This will help the interviewers see your genuine interest in the role.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are a few insightful questions to ask at the end of the interview. This could be about the consultancy's methods, team dynamics, or how they measure success in supporting Year 2 students. It shows you're engaged and serious about the position.
✨Practice Makes Perfect
Consider doing a mock interview with a friend or family member. Focus on articulating your thoughts clearly and confidently. Practising common interview questions related to teaching assistance can help you feel more prepared and less anxious on the day.
